Housing
 Sissonville, WVCharleston, WVUnited States
 Median Home Age456542
 Median Home Cost$156,600$155,400$338,100
 Home Appr. Last 12 months6.7%6.7%16.6%
 Home Appr. Last 5 yrs.25.9%25.9%57.0%
 Home Appr. Last 10 yrs.30.0%30.0%101.1%
 Property Tax Rate$8.4$7.6$11.0
 Homes Owned61.2%50.8%57.4%
 Housing Vacant22.2%16.3%11.2%
 Homes Rented16.6%32.9%31.4%
